Scaevola aemula 'Fairy Pink'

Scaevola Fairy Pink is a charming Australian native groundcover prized for its masses of soft pink, fan-shaped flowers that bloom prolifically through most of the warmer months and often continue flowering for much of the year in favourable conditions. Part of the improved ‘Fairy’ series, this variety has a denser, more compact habit with excellent branching, creating a lush display of foliage and flowers that spill beautifully over the edges of pots, hanging baskets, retaining walls, and garden beds. Fairy Pink is ideal for use as a flowering groundcover, in rockeries, coastal gardens, embankments, and container plantings. Its trailing habit makes it particularly effective where it can cascade naturally, softening hard landscape features and providing long-lasting colour. Light pruning after heavy flowering flushes helps keep plants compact and encourages fresh growth and additional blooms.

Soil: Well-drained soil.

Conditions: Full sun to part shade. Coastal, drought and wind tolerant.

Size: Height 0.25m x width 0.60m
